Dr. Edward Viljoen, the author of The Power of Meditation, speaks at The Center for Spiritual Living, Santa Rosa Virtual service about the challenge of understanding racism in a spiritual context, in light of the recent shooting of Ahmaud Arbery.

To see this video on YouTube, click here.

"If we are all one—and oneness IS at the core of our teaching—how do we approach the stark duality of racism and address it in a spiritual framework?" In the framework of all being one with the ultimate Creator, the idea of racism has no basis and no validity – not in the spiritual world. And, yet, we are physical beings, and racism does exist in the world we live in and are products of this world." In our monochromatic spiritual community in Santa Rosa, what must we do to understand and address the invisible influences of racism? How may we understand what we do not experience?
